Cazcanes Blanco no.7 — 100% Agave: Yes · Additives: 0/100 · Category: Blanco · Cooking Method: Autoclave · Extraction Method: Roller Mill · Still Type: Hybrid Copper Column Still · Agave Intensity: 89/100 · Production Region: Lowlands (El Valle) · NOM Certification: Yes · Alcohol Content: 40/100 · Sweetness: 12/100.

Rich, earthy, and bold for a blanco. You get a ton of cooked agave up front with minerals, citrus, and black pepper. There’s a creamy, buttery texture with touches of cinnamon, mint, and a little brine that make it super interesting. It’s smooth but still has some bite, finishing long and peppery with a clean fade. Pricey, yeah — but feels handcrafted and full of depth.
